This appears to be browser-security related. We have made changes to address this issue, but it still does not appear to work for all users, nor have we been able to replicate the problem on our side.

The reason it works after your trip through Preferences, is that by then the javascript file necessary for the event editor has been cached by your browser. You could perform a variety of other activities on localendar and acheive the same result.

If you used another computer (or different browser), you might well find the problem disappears. We would love for one of our users in this situation to tell us a bit more about their settings, but haven't had any takers yet.
